Quote:
Originally Posted by EverythingMusic View Post
Well, they do compete, just not under the Fender name. Fender also owns Guild, and Gretsch. Other brands include Jackson, Charvell, and EVH.

Now KMC (Kaman) was already an empire before being purchased by Fender. They own Toca, Takamine, Genz-Benz, Gibraltar, Becker, and Hammer Guitars.

Other facts include, Martin helped Taylor get started and Taylor helped Breedlove get going.
Interesting, what do you think their strategy is? In order for Fender to get profits from both without cannibalizing their sales they have to differentiate the guitars quite a bit. Hence, I think Guild will not try to cut into the Taylor niche or vice versa.
